Panorama

Binaural virtual acoustics processor plug-in for VST, MAS, Audio Units, RTAS, and DirectX host applications.

Go beyond the limitations of conventional stereo, without using a surround system!

Panorama is a specialized tool for creating stunningly realistic 3-D audio scenes using regular stereo sound. The DSP technology in Panorama reproduces psychoacoustic sound localization and distance cues, allowing you to pan sounds in three dimensions: not just left and right, but up, down, front, back, near, and far. Panorama combines 3-D audio panning with acoustic environment modeling, including wall reflections, reverberation, distance modeling, and the Doppler pitch effect. While primarily intended for headphone listening, Panorama also includes a crosstalk canceller for playback over conventional stereo loudspeakers.

* Position and move sound in three dimensions
* Uses Head-Related Transfer Functions (HRTF) to reproduce binaural sound localization cues.
* Integrated reverberation and distance cues
* Extensive control over dimensions and surface material of all six surfaces of the room
* Doppler pitch effect
* Full automation support for creating moving sounds
* Crosstalk canceller for loudspeaker playback

NOTE:
To get the Panorama working with Winamp or/and Foobar, you need

for VST -version of Panorama
- a "VST Host DSP for Winamp" plugin for both Winamp and Foobar

for DX -version of Panorama
- DirectX Host DSP for WinAmp - (like Adapt-X (shareware, for WMP too) or FFX-4 (freeware)

-and the bridge plugin for winamp DSP for Foobar (to get Winamp plugins into use on Foobar)

being installed on your system.
